The primary difference between all the less expensive hoses and the hoses that are used in diving umbilicals is that diving umbilicals have a "star" shaped cross-section that prevents them from cutting off your air if they kink. You can, under some circumstances, get away with things as foolish as garden hose.
 
Never use regular hose for diving they could have bad chemicals in them. Any of the hose manufactures and hose shops sell BA hose that means breathing air. It's a little more expensive but worth it. Keane engineering sells yellow floating BA hose. Just make sure it's rated BA hose.
